Ex-IT worker charged with sabotage (Dec 19 2002 17:18 GMT) - from the you-always-hurt-the-ones-you-l dept.Ex-IT worker charged with sabotage "A former system administrator for UBS PaineWebber was arraigned in a New Jersey federal court Tuesday on charges of sabotaging two-thirds of the company's computer systems in an attempt to crash its stock price. A two-count indictment charged 60-year-old Roger Duronio with being behind the more than $3 million in damage caused when malicious programs placed on some 1,000 of UBS PaineWebber's nearly 1,500 computers became active on March 4 and deleted files.
